I wouldn't go for the Road King unless you are planning on using most of the extra bells and whistles. If you dont think your going to need the progressive tube linkage or the cab switching, go for the Roadster. You get the same tones in a simpler package, and will be cheaper in most cases. The Tremoverb is also not a bad option, especially at that price. Have you considered a DC-10? The high gain is somewhere between the Recto and Mark IV and the cleans are pretty awesome.
